User Results: What Happens After Using Brainwave Focus Audio
In recent years, brainwave focus audio has emerged as a popular tool for individuals seeking to enhance their cognitive abilities, improve focus, and achieve a heightened state of relaxation. This type of audio employs specific sound frequencies, often created from binaural beats or isochronic tones, to influence brainwave patterns and induce desired mental states. But what do users experience after incorporating brainwave focus audio into their daily routines? The results can vary widely, but many report significant improvements across several domains of their lives.
One of the most notable effects of using brainwave focus audio is enhanced concentration. For students, professionals, and anyone tasked with challenging cognitive work, the ability to concentrate for extended periods is crucial. Users frequently report finding it easier to immerse themselves in tasks without becoming easily distracted. This increased focus can lead to higher productivity levels, as individuals complete work more swiftly and efficiently. Many users even describe their mental clarity as being sharper, enabling them to grasp complex concepts and ideas more readily.
